Output 3dac863cd8554ff4ba8db8a73ef246c9fe1d94588054a75bb83cf59a366ea01a:0

value
967667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37715f214134e26c742a04c62306fa31ecb22 OP_EQUAL
address
3BMEXweuf7qkVZQztWXwAFxf749GSi5QXr
transaction
3dac863cd8554ff4ba8db8a73ef246c9fe1d94588054a75bb83cf59a366ea01a
spent
true